- ἀσχέδωροςGrammatical information: m.Meaning: `wild boar' in Magna Graecia (A. Fr. 191)Origin: XX [etym. unknown]Etymology: Kretschmer KZ 36, 267f. proposed Doric *ἀν-σχε-δορϜ-ος `who resists the lance', originally an epithet; cf. μεν-έγχης, μεν-αίχμης; s. also on ἀλέκτωρ (s. ἀλεκτρυών). Bolling, Lg. 12, 1936,220 posited -δωρϜος. Possible at best.Page in Frisk: 1,175
